Question 115857: Please help. I am not sure about the topic because I am not sure which topic to pick
Multiply.
9q^8 • 9q^5
Thanks
JMS

Answer by checkley71(8403)   (Show Source): You can put this solution on YOUR website!
MULTIPLY THE INTEGERS & THEN ADD THE Q EXPONENTS.
9Q^8*9Q^5=81Q^13 ANSWER.
